The Seven Disciplines of Shipping Real AI Agents
As artificial intelligence (AI) continues to evolve, the deployment of AI agents in production environments becomes increasingly critical. IBM has outlined essential engineering practices known as the “Seven Disciplines of Shipping Real AI Agents.” These practices are designed to ensure the reliability, effectiveness, and longevity of AI agents when they are deployed in real-world scenarios. This article will delve into these seven disciplines, providing practical insights, industry implications, and future possibilities for businesses and technology professionals.
1. Operational Readiness
One of the foremost disciplines is ensuring operational readiness. This involves preparing the AI system for real-world operational demands. Key considerations include:
- Scalability: Can the system handle increased loads and data?
- Performance Monitoring: Establish metrics to measure performance and detect anomalies.
- Infrastructure: Ensure that the necessary hardware and software environments are in place.
By addressing operational readiness, organizations can avoid costly downtimes and ensure higher reliability of AI solutions.
2. Robustness
Robustness refers to the AI agent’s ability to function correctly across a variety of conditions and inputs. This includes:
- Adversarial Training: Training the model to withstand adversarial inputs that could mislead it.
- Stress Testing: Simulating extreme conditions to evaluate system performance.
A robust AI agent not only performs well under normal conditions but also adapts to unforeseen scenarios, making it a valuable asset for any organization.
3. Transparency
For AI systems, transparency is paramount. Stakeholders must understand how decisions are made. This discipline includes:
- Explainable AI: Implementing methods that allow users to comprehend AI decision-making.
- Documentation: Providing comprehensive documentation of the AI’s operational parameters and decision processes.
Transparency fosters trust among users and stakeholders, ultimately leading to wider acceptance of AI technologies.
4. Continuous Learning
AI systems should not be static; they must evolve. Continuous learning involves:
- Real-Time Updates: Allowing the AI agent to learn from new data inputs continuously.
- Feedback Loops: Implementing mechanisms to gather user feedback for further training.
This discipline ensures that AI agents remain relevant and effective as they adapt to changing environments and user needs.
5. Ethical AI
Ethics in AI is a critical discipline, especially as AI systems become more integrated into everyday life. Key elements include:
- Fairness: Ensuring that AI agents do not perpetuate biases.
- Accountability: Establishing clear lines of responsibility for AI-driven decisions.
By focusing on ethical AI, organizations can mitigate risks and enhance their reputation, fostering a more positive relationship with the public.
6. Data Governance
Data is the lifeblood of AI agents, and effective data governance is essential. This discipline encompasses:
- Data Quality: Ensuring that the data used for training is accurate and up-to-date.
- Compliance: Adhering to regulations regarding data privacy and protection.
Proper data governance not only improves AI performance but also safeguards against potential legal issues.
7. Collaboration and Communication
Finally, collaboration and communication are vital for the successful deployment of AI agents. This includes:
- Cross-Functional Teams: Bringing together data scientists, engineers, and domain experts for holistic development.
- Stakeholder Engagement: Keeping all relevant parties informed and involved throughout the development process.
Strong collaboration ensures that AI projects align with organizational goals and stakeholder expectations, leading to better outcomes.
Industry Implications and Future Possibilities
The implementation of these seven disciplines has profound implications for various industries. As AI agents become increasingly reliable, we can expect:
- Enhanced Efficiency: Organizations will leverage AI for improved operational efficiency across sectors.
- Increased Innovation: Businesses will explore new applications of AI, driving innovation and creating unique customer experiences.
- Broader Adoption: The emphasis on ethical AI and transparency will lead to increased acceptance and integration of AI solutions.
In the future, as AI technology progresses, we may witness:
- Advanced Autonomy: AI agents could operate with greater independence, making decisions in real-time without human intervention.
- Interconnected Systems: AI agents may communicate and collaborate with each other, creating a network of intelligent systems.
- Personalized Experiences: AI will enable hyper-personalization in services, enhancing user satisfaction and engagement.
As we embrace these possibilities, the focus on the seven disciplines will play a crucial role in shaping the future of AI agents in production.


